Your Role and Responsibilities

As a senior managing SAP consultant, you will serve as a client-facing practitioner responsible for selling, leading, managing, and implementing offerings with a deep understanding of finance business processes and SAP systems. As a trusted business advisor who collaborates to provide business outcomes and innovative solutions for solving challenging business problems.

You will work on projects that assist clients in integrating strategy, process, technology, and information to enhance effectiveness, reduce costs, and improve profit and shareholder value. Participate in business development activities and contribute to proposal development. There are opportunities for you to acquire new skills, work across different disciplines, take on new challenges, and develop a comprehensive understanding of various industries.

Your primary responsibilities include:

  • Strategic SAP Solution Leadership: Leading the technical design, development, and implementation of business processes and SAP solutions for simplicity, amplification, and maintainability that meet client needs.

  • Team Delivery leadership: Leading and managing high performing teams of SAP consultants to deliver work products on time, budget, and quality.

  • Comprehensive Solution Delivery: Involvement in strategy development and solution implementation, leveraging your customer process and SAP expertise with clients and team members and working with the latest technologies with industry best practices applied.

Required Technical and Professional Expertise

  • Professional Expertise with SAP S/4HANA : Hands-on SAP expertise in SAP S/4HANA Work and Asset Management (WAM) with multiple commodities (e.g., electric, gas, water, wastewater), and with knowledge of the other WAM processes (Field Service Management (FSM), Mobility) and SAP ISU (Device/Work Management) with a minimum of 5 end-to-end implementations (four specifically in the Energy and Utilities Industry) from project preparation to go-live as a Management Consultant or Solution Architect.

  • SAP Expert Level Process Knowledge: Experience with WAM business processes and workflows, and the ability to integrate these operations processes with SAP and other applications to provide end-to-end solutions.

  • Leadership and Project Management Skills: Project management skills, including implementation methods, developing project plans, managing resources, and ensuring that projects are delivered on time, within budget, and required quality standards.

  • Deep Industry Knowledge: Foundation-level industry knowledge in Energy and Utilities.

  • AI and Cybersecurity Knowledge: Familiarity with Artificial Intelligence models, their use in SAP implementation and knowledge of cybersecurity and data privacy principles

  • Language Proficiency: Fluency in English.

  • Eligibility and Equal Opportunity: As an equal opportunities' employer, we welcome applications from individuals of all backgrounds. However, to be eligible for this role, you must have the valid right to work in the United States.

Preferred Technical and Professional Expertise

  • Familiarity with other Business Processes and SAP Modules: SAP MM, IM, WM, PM, and PS; SAP Industry for Utilities (ISU), SAP Analytics Cloud, PowerPlan.

  • Familiarity with Cloud Computing Platforms: Including IBM Cloud, AWS, Microsoft Azure, and GCP.

  • Knowledge of Agile methodologies: Hands on experience with project management methodologies like Agile.
